Why this must be read:
Lanning's a great storyteller, and in "True Minds," Jim and Blair are on the case, helping the battered wife of a Cascade crime boss, facing some of the worst danger of their lives. At the same time, they're dealing with the aftermath of the near death at the fountain and untangling their feelings for each other. It's a long, involving read that will have you primed for the two sequels Little Company and Many Waters.
